Lisa McDonnell

Manager, R&D Cell Culture at Stemson Therapeutics

Lisa McDonnell, M.S., brings over ten years of scientific experience to the Stemson Therapeutics team. She has a dynamic background in sophisticated cell and tissue culture models utilizing primary and stem cell populations from a range of species. Lisa has extensive experience with 3D in vitro evaluation of cell therapies and applied these skills to developing novel approaches to simulate the in vivo environment. Prior to joining Stemson, Lisa worked at Intrexon utilizing ES & iPS cells to develop an in vitro platform to produce functional gametes for the purpose of developing IVF therapies. She has also worked at the University of California Irvine Sue and Bill Gross Stem Cell Center on projects using bioengineering approaches to investigate and influence the differentiation pathways of neural stem cells. She received her B.S. and M.S. from California Polytechnic University, San Luis Obispo in Animal Science where she investigated a novel in vitro model of mammary tissue.
